Subject: [Qemu-devel] [PATCH v6 06/24] qemu-img: Switch get_block_status() to byte-based
Date: Wed, 11 Oct 2017 22:47:02 -0500 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20171012034720.11947-7-eblake@redhat.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20171012034720.11947-1-eblake@redhat.com>
We are gradually converting to byte-based interfaces, as they are
easier to reason about than sector-based. Continue by converting
an internal function (no semantic change), and simplifying its
caller accordingly.

qemu-img.c | 24 +++++++++++-------------
1 file changed, 11 insertions(+), 13 deletions(-)
diff --git a/qemu-img.c b/qemu-img.c
index e9c7b30c91..af3effdec5 100644
--- a/qemu-img.c
+++ b/qemu-img.c
@@ -2671,14 +2671,16 @@ static void dump_map_entry(OutputFormat output_format, MapEntry *e,
}
}
-static int get_block_status(BlockDriverState *bs, int64_t sector_num,
- int nb_sectors, MapEntry *e)
+static int get_block_status(BlockDriverState *bs, int64_t offset,
+ int64_t bytes, MapEntry *e)
{
int64_t ret;
int depth;
BlockDriverState *file;
bool has_offset;
+ int nb_sectors = bytes >> BDRV_SECTOR_BITS;
+ assert(bytes < INT_MAX);
/* As an optimization, we could cache the current range of unallocated
* clusters in each file of the chain, and avoid querying the same
* range repeatedly.
@@ -2686,8 +2688,8 @@ static int get_block_status(BlockDriverState *bs, int64_t sector_num,
depth = 0;
for (;;) {
- ret = bdrv_get_block_status(bs, sector_num, nb_sectors, &nb_sectors,
- &file);
+ ret = bdrv_get_block_status(bs, offset >> BDRV_SECTOR_BITS, nb_sectors,
+ &nb_sectors, &file);
if (ret < 0) {
return ret;
}
@@ -2707,7 +2709,7 @@ static int get_block_status(BlockDriverState *bs, int64_t sector_num,
has_offset = !!(ret & BDRV_BLOCK_OFFSET_VALID);
*e = (MapEntry) {
- .start = sector_num * BDRV_SECTOR_SIZE,
+ .start = offset,
.length = nb_sectors * BDRV_SECTOR_SIZE,
.data = !!(ret & BDRV_BLOCK_DATA),
.zero = !!(ret & BDRV_BLOCK_ZERO),
@@ -2837,16 +2839,12 @@ static int img_map(int argc, char **argv)
length = blk_getlength(blk);
while (curr.start + curr.length < length) {
- int64_t nsectors_left;
- int64_t sector_num;
- int n;
-
- sector_num = (curr.start + curr.length) >> BDRV_SECTOR_BITS;
+ int64_t offset = curr.start + curr.length;
+ int64_t n;
/* Probe up to 1 GiB at a time. */
- nsectors_left = DIV_ROUND_UP(length, BDRV_SECTOR_SIZE) - sector_num;
- n = MIN(1 << (30 - BDRV_SECTOR_BITS), nsectors_left);
- ret = get_block_status(bs, sector_num, n, &next);
+ n = QEMU_ALIGN_DOWN(MIN(1 << 30, length - offset), BDRV_SECTOR_SIZE);
+ ret = get_block_status(bs, offset, n, &next);
if (ret < 0) {
error_report("Could not read file metadata: %s", strerror(-ret));
